Dr Neil Basu is Professor of Musculoskeletal Medicine & Vasculitis at the University of Glasgow in Scotland. He trained at both the Universities of Edinburgh and Aberdeen, as well as with us at the University of Michigan. 

His research programs are inspired by his clinical practice where he is drawn to specific areas of need expressed by his patients.

As such, he studies the mechanisms of Central Nervous System determined behaviors in inflammatory diseases and conditions and the effectiveness of related treatments. For his excellence in the field of rheumatology, Neil received the prestigious British Society of Rheumatology Michael Mason Award for Research.
